Как изменить цвет диаграммы в Excel: 5 способов для начинающих и профи

Microsoft Excel — это не просто таблицы и формулы. Это мощный инструмент визуализации данных, где даже небольшое изменение цветовой схемы диаграммы может превратить скучный отчёт в профессиональную презентацию. Но что делать, если стандартные цвета гистограммы, графика или круговой диаграммы не вписываются в ваш корпоративный стиль? Или когда нужно выделить отдельные серии данных для наглядности?

В этой статье вы найдёте 5 проверенных способов изменить цвет диаграммы — от базовых настроек до продвинутых техник с использованием VBA и шаблонов. Мы разберём особенности работы в Excel 2010–2019 и Microsoft 365, покажем, как избежать типичных ошибок при изменении палитры, и поделимся лайфхаками для создания динамических диаграмм, которые автоматически адаптируют цвета под ваши данные. Готовы превратить свои графики в шедевры? Тогда поехали!

1. Базовый способ: изменение цвета через контекстное меню

Это самый простой метод, который подойдёт даже новичкам. Он работает во всех версиях Excel и позволяет быстро поменять цвет отдельных элементов диаграммы — столбцов, линий, секторов или фона.

Чтобы воспользоваться этим способом:

  • 🖱️ Дважды кликните левой кнопкой мыши по элементу диаграммы, цвет которого хотите изменить (например, по столбцу гистограммы или сектору круговой диаграммы).
  • 🎨 В открывшемся окне Формат ряда данных перейдите на вкладку Заливка (для столбцов/секторов) или Цвет линии (для графиков).
  • 🌈 Выберите один из предложенных цветов или нажмите Другие цвета, чтобы задать оттенок вручную через палитру RGB.
  • ✅ Нажмите Закрыть, чтобы применить изменения.

Этот метод удобен для разовых правок, но если вам нужно изменить цвета для всей диаграммы или нескольких элементов одновременно, лучше использовать другие способы (о них — ниже).

📊 Как часто вы изменяете цвета в диаграммах Excel?
Никогда не меняю
Только для важных презентаций
Постоянно экспериментирую
Использую корпоративные шаблоны
⚠️ Внимание: В Excel 2013 и новее при двойном клике по диаграмме открывается панель форматирования справа, а не отдельное окно. Не пугайтесь — функционал остался тем же, просто интерфейс стал более современным.

2. Изменение цветовой схемы всей диаграммы

Если вам не нравятся стандартные цвета Excel или нужно привести все графики в документе к единому стилю, проще поменять цветовую схему целиком. Это сэкономит время, особенно когда диаграмм много.

Как это сделать:

  1. Выделите диаграмму кликом по её области.
  2. Перейдите на вкладку Конструктор в верхнем меню (появляется только при выделении диаграммы!).
  3. В группе Стили диаграмм нажмите Изменить цвета (иконка с палитрой).
  4. Выберите одну из предварительно заданных палитр (например, Монохромная или Цветная 5).

Если ни одна из стандартных схем не подходит, можно создать свою:

  • 🔧 Нажмите Новая цветовая схема внизу списка.
  • 🎨 Для каждого элемента (фон, текст, серии данных) выберите свои цвета.
  • 💾 Сохраните схему под уникальным именем (например, Корпоративный стиль 2026).
Версия Excel Количество встроенных схем Поддержка кастомных схем
Excel 2010 12 Да
Excel 2013–2019 20 Да
Microsoft 365 24+ (обновляется) Да, с синхронизацией через облако

3. Продвинутый метод: использование тем документа

Мало кто знает, но в Excel есть темы документа — наборы цветов, шрифтов и эффектов, которые применяются ко всем объектам файла, включая диаграммы. Это идеальный способ обеспечить единообразие оформления во всех таблицах проекта, особенно если вы работаете с большими отчётами.

Как применить тему:

  1. Перейдите на вкладку Разметка страницыТемы.
  2. Выберите одну из встроенных тем (например, Ионизатор или Фасет).
  3. Если нужно, настройте цвета темы: Цвета → Настроить цвета.

Преимущества этого метода:

  • ✨ Автоматическое обновление всех диаграмм в документе при смене темы.
  • 🔄 Легко переключаться между разными стилями (например, тёмный/светлый режим).
  • 📁 Сохранение тем для повторного использования в других файлах.
⚠️ Внимание: Темы документа влияют не только на диаграммы, но и на цвета ячеек, фигур и даже текста. Если вам нужно изменить только графики, используйте методы из предыдущих разделов.

Сохранить текущую версию файла|Проверить, какие диаграммы связаны с темой|Выбрать основной и акцентные цвета|Протестировать читаемость на чёрно-белой печати-->

4. Изменение цветов через VBA (для автоматизации)

Если вам регулярно приходится менять цвета в десятках диаграмм или нужно привязать оформление к данным (например, красный цвет для убытков, зелёный — для прибыли), на помощь придёт VBA. Этот метод требует базовых знаний программирования, но даёт максимальную гибкость.

Пример кода для изменения цвета всех столбцов в диаграмме на зелёный:

Sub ChangeChartColors()

Dim cht As Chart

Set cht = ActiveSheet.ChartObjects(1).Chart ' Выбираем первую диаграмму на листе

' Меняем цвет для каждой серии данных

For i = 1 To cht.SeriesCollection.Count

cht.SeriesCollection(i).Format.Fill.ForeColor.RGB = RGB(0, 176, 80) ' Зелёный цвет

Next i

End Sub

Более сложный пример — динамическое окрашивание в зависимости от значений:

Sub ColorByValue()

Dim cht As Chart

Dim i As Long, pt As Long

Set cht = ActiveSheet.ChartObjects(1).Chart

' Проходим по всем точкам данных

For i = 1 To cht.SeriesCollection.Count

For pt = 1 To cht.SeriesCollection(i).Points.Count

If cht.SeriesCollection(i).Values(pt) > 0 Then

cht.SeriesCollection(i).Points(pt).Format.Fill.ForeColor.RGB = RGB(0, 176, 80) ' Зелёный

Else

cht.SeriesCollection(i).Points(pt).Format.Fill.ForeColor.RGB = RGB(255, 0, 0) ' Красный

End If

Next pt

Next i

End Sub

Как запустить VBA-код?

1. Нажмите Alt + F11, чтобы открыть редактор VBA.

2. Вставьте код в модуль (Insert → Module).

3. Запустите макрос нажатием F5 или через Run → Run Sub/UserForm.

4. Если макросы отключены, разрешите их выполнение в Файл → Параметры → Центр управления безопасностью.

5. Секреты дизайна: как выбрать правильные цвета для диаграмм

Изменение цвета — это не только технический процесс, но и вопрос визуальной эффективности. Плохо подобранная палитра может сделать диаграмму нечитаемой или ввести зрителя в заблуждение. Вот ключевые правила:

1. Контрастность

  • 🔴 Используйте противоположные цвета для положительных и отрицательных значений (например, зелёный/красный).
  • 🖼️ Для фона выбирайте нейтральные оттенки (серый, бежевый), чтобы данные выделялись.

2. Цветовая слепота

  • 👁️ Избегайте сочетаний красный/зелёный или синий/фиолетовый — их сложно различить людям с дальтонизмом.
  • 🎨 Используйте инструменты вроде Color Oracle или Adobe Color для проверки доступности.

3. Корпоративный стиль

  • 🏢 Придерживайтесь фирменных цветов компании (их можно взять из логотипа или гайдлайнов).
  • 📊 Для многосерийных диаграмм используйте градиент одной палитры (например, от тёмно-синего к светло-голубому).
Тип диаграммы Рекомендуемая палитра Чего избегать
Столбчатая/линейчатая Градиент синего или зелёного Яркие неоновые цвета
Круговая 4–6 контрастных цветов Более 8 секторов одного оттенка
График с областями Полупрозрачные тона Тёмные цвета на тёмном фоне

6. Типичные ошибки и как их избежать

Даже опытные пользователи Excel иногда допускают ошибки при работе с цветами диаграмм. Вот самые распространённые из них и способы их решения:

1. Цвета не сохраняются при копировании диаграммы

Если вы скопировали диаграмму в другой файл, а цвета сбились, проверьте:

  • 📋 Используется ли в новом файле та же тема документа.
  • 🔗 Не сбились ли ссылки на данные (кликните правой кнопкой по диаграмме → Выбрать данные).

2. Диаграмма плохо читается при печати

Часто цвета, которые хорошо выглядят на экране, становятся блёклыми на бумаге. Чтобы этого избежать:

  • 🖨️ Используйте Вид → Режим разметки страницы для предварительного просмотра.
  • 🎨 Замените светлые оттенки на более насыщенные (например, вместо пастельного голубого возьмите royal blue).

3. Цвета автоматически меняются при обновлении данных

Это происходит, если цвета привязаны к условному форматированию или динамическим диапазонам. Решения:

  • 🔄 Отключите автообновление в Файл → Параметры → Формулы → Параметры вычислений.
  • 🛠️ Закрепите цвета через VBA (см. раздел 4).
⚠️ Внимание: В Excel Online функционал изменения цветов диаграмм ограничен. Для полного контроля используйте десктопную версию программы.

FAQ: Ответы на частые вопросы

Можно ли изменить цвет только одного столбца в гистограмме?

Да! Дважды кликните по нужному столбцу, затем в меню Формат точки данных выберите новый цвет. Этот метод работает и для отдельных секторов круговой диаграммы.

Как вернуть стандартные цвета диаграммы?

Выделите диаграмму, перейдите на вкладку Конструктор и нажмите Сбросить на стандартный (иконка с круговой стрелкой). Это вернёт исходную палитру.

Почему в моей диаграмме серый цвет вместо выбранного?

Скорее всего, у вас включён режим Градации серого или Чёрно-белый в параметрах печати. Проверьте настройки на вкладке Разметка страницы.

Можно ли привязать цвет диаграммы к значению ячейки?

Да, но только через VBA. Например, можно написать макрос, который будет проверять значение в ячейке A1 и менять цвет серии данных в зависимости от него (см. примеры кода в разделе 4).

Как экспортировать диаграмму с сохранением цветов?

При копировании диаграммы в Word или PowerPoint используйте Специальная вставка → Объект листа Microsoft Excel. Для экспорта в изображение выберите Файл → Сохранить как → Тип файла: PNG/JPEG.